Sky News adds ticker; News 24 will not

Published Monday, Mar 17 2003, 17:09 GMT | By James Welsh
Updated: 17:32 GMT

Sky News has become the second UK news channel to add a scrolling news ticker at the bottom of the screen, as the conflict with Iraq intensifies.

The ITV News Channel introduced a similar one last week. The trend for news channels to adopt these tickers increased after the terrorist attacks of September 11, 2001, with the main American news channels adding them to keep viewers updated. However, despite protests from some viewers that they cause distraction from the main programme - viewers of CNN's Moneyline and NewsNight programmes being particularly vocal on the matter - they have become a permanent fixture.

As to whether there'll be a ticker on BBC News 24, the BBC told Digital Spy on Monday afternoon: "We don't have any plans to introduce a ticker on News 24. Headlines are regularly updated on screen via graphics and presenters and viewers after more in-depth information can also access BBCi via their red button."
